Hours Seasonal position: April - December Mon - Fri 6am - 4pm, some Saturdays Duties: Lay bricks, concrete blocks, stones, Belgium block and other masonry units to build or repair walls, Belgium block curbing, Belgium block aprons or other masonry items. Mix and apply mortar, cement, or grout using hand tools and mixing equipment. Cut, shape, and fit bricks, stones, or blocks to specified dimensions using hand tools, power saws, or masonry equipment. Ensure structures are level, plumb, and properly aligned during installation. Repair or replace damaged masonry units, patches, or decorative surfaces. Maintain tools, equipment, and work areas in clean and safe condition. Follow all site safety regulations and use appropriate personal protective equipment (PPE). Collaborate with other construction trades and site personnel to ensure project efficiency and quality. Requirements/Qualifications: Proven experience as a mason, bricklayer, or similar role in construction. Knowledge of masonry materials, tools, and techniques. Ability to read and interpret construction drawings and blueprints. Strong attention to detail, precision, and craftsmanship. Physical stamina and strength to perform heavy lifting and work in various weather conditions. Good teamwork and communication skills. Completion of an apprenticeship or relevant certification (preferred). Work performed primarily outdoors on construction sites. Exposure to dust, noise, and varying weather conditions. May require standing, bending, or lifting for extended periods.
